He was 4th beaten 11 lengths in the Laurel Futurity that Barbaro won. He then shipped to Cali to run in a stakes race at SA that was rained off. You can't count that race against him. In his last race, the Woodlawn, he beat a very moderate group in a slow figure effort. The third place horse that day Unbridled behaviour is also entered in here. He's a closing horse that likes grass. Being by Mt Livermore I question his wanting to go any farther than he has. A useful horse no doubt.
